    Abstract: This storage facility (I) comprises at least one light fuel tank (C1, C2, C3) and at least one heavy fuel tank (C4), each one of the tanks being equipped with a vent pipe (12, 22, 32, 42). All of the vent pipes open into the same collector (14) intended to communicate these pipes with one another and to be connected to a tank (10) of a delivery vehicle. Furthermore, whether respectively associated with a light fuel tank or a heavy fuel tank, the vent pipes are provided with means (13, 23, 33, 43) for condensing the vent gases flowing through these pipes, the condensates from these condensation means being discharged into the or at least one of the light fuel tanks. It is thus possible to minimize the discharge of light fuel vapors from the facility, whether into the atmosphere or into the tank of the delivery vehicle.

    Abstract: A method is provided for dispensing a controlled quantity of a granular material. The method employs a dispenser including a reservoir that retains granular material. The reservoir is supported in the dispenser with a passageway defined between opposing ends. The dispenser is first positioned in a loading orientation for the outflow of material from the reservoir through a nozzle to a metering cup. A baffle positioned proximate the opening of the metering cup stabilizes the controlled volume directed into the cup from the reservoir. Once the metering cup is filled, the dispenser is inverted. Then, the volume of material is directed from the cup through the passageway and out of an opening adjacent a diffuser, through which the material is spread.

    Abstract: The purpose of the present device is to provide a simply-configured showerhead at a low price wherein the shower water is stopped simultaneously with the operation of the stop cock of the shower. Thus, sparing the user an unnecessary action of reattempting to turn off the stop cock. The showerhead comprises at least a body having a large channel and small channel defining a step and being in communication with each other. Further, nozzle is provided at one end of the showerhead and a water supply connection is provided at the other end. A partition tube may be inserted in the large channel to form an air-inflow chamber between the partition tube and the body. Thus, air may be introduced from an outer air-suction port into the water-inflow chamber through an inner air-suction port.

    Abstract: The chemical distribution system (100) includes at least a first chamber that is fluidly coupled to a second chamber below it, which is in turn fluidly coupled to a manifold below it. In use, water and a powdered chemical are introduced into the first chamber. Liquid chemicals, however, are injected into the second chamber through multiple chemicals inlets in the second chamber. A pressure sensor fluidly coupled to the first chamber is used to accurately measure dosages of the liquid chemical. Once the accurate dosages have been determined, the powdered and/or liquid chemicals are distributed through one of multiple manifold outlets and along a single line (116(a), 116(b)) to one of multiple washing machines (102(a), 102(b)).

    Abstract: An enclosure is filled with a filling gas according to the disclosed method. An enclosure is provided having an interior, a width, a height, a thickness, and fluid filling and exit holes fluidly communicating with the interior. Filling of the enclosure is commenced by directing a flow of the filling gas at a filling flow rate into the fluid filling hole. An oxygen concentration of gas exiting the fluid exit hole is sensed. The filling of the enclosure is stopped when the sensed oxygen concentration reaches a threshold concentration, wherein the threshold oxygen concentration and/or the filling flow rate are selected by a Decision Support Tool based upon the width, height, and/or the thickness.

    Abstract: Disclosed are trap valve assemblies for controlling flow from a toilet bowl to a trap way. In one form there is a cartridge unit positionable immediately below a toilet bowl discharge outlet. It has a pivotable gate in a form of a spherical segment. The gate has an eccentric pivoting motion so that it can swing from an open position to a blocking/closing position in which it fully contacts a sealing gasket. The spherical segment has a leading edge which is approximately between +40° and ?40° from vertical when the gate is in an open position, to minimize the energy required to close the gate. In another form a ball and socket connection to the gate valve facilitates sealing.

    Abstract: A device and method of using a liquid/air pressure testing tool to assist in testing and repairing liquid-filled agricultural tires is herein disclosed. The device provides a valving arrangement to allow alternating fluid transfer and air backfilling of a fluid-filled agricultural tire. The device utilizes quick-disconnect fittings providing quick in-line installation therebetween a fluid pump and a fluid filled tire. The device provides an inline ball valve and an isolation valve, thereby providing isolation of a pumping source and an air back-filling means, respectively. During fluid filling of a tire, the isolation valve allows monitoring of internal tire pressure using a common pressure gauge without removing the device or disconnecting any attached hoses. The device thus eliminates repeated steps when testing or repairing large fluid-filled tires as used on farm tractors and other agricultural machinery.

    Abstract: A motorized fertilizer dispenser includes a frustoconical housing having an open upper end in communication with a hollow interior. At a lower end is a dispersal opening. A rotatable sifting blade is positioned within the housing interior and adjacent the dispersal opening. A rotary disc having a plurality of radial blades positioned thereon is situated immediately beneath the dispersal opening. A motor operates both the sifting blade and dispersal disc whereby a desired amount of fertilizer is dropped onto the disc and projected outwardly to a target area.
